Ingredients for Warming Mulled Wine
- Red Wine
- Brown Sugar
- Cinnamon Sticks
- Cloves
- Orange, Rind Of
- Orange, Juice Of

How to Make Warming Mulled Wine
- Combine all ingredients in a saucepan over medium-low heat.
- Gently heat the wine, stirring occasionally, until it is warmed through but not boiling (approximately 8-10 minutes). Avoid boiling, as this can evaporate the alcohol and diminish the flavor.
- Reduce heat to low and simmer for an additional 5 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.
- Strain the mulled wine through a fine-mesh sieve to remove the spices before serving. (Optional: Leave in spices for a more intense flavor)
- Serve warm in mugs, garnished with orange slices, cinnamon sticks, or star anise.
